Food52’s Amanda Hesser is back and she bakes Sarah Kieffer’s fragrant toasted sesame cookies. These cookies are heavenly with contrasting chewy and crunchy textures as well as earthy and nutty notes from the sesame oil and seeds paired with sweetness from the chocolate. PREP TIME: 25 minutes
COOK TIME: 16 minute
MAKES: About 12 cookies

INGREDIENTS

1 3/4 cups (249 grams) all-purpose flour
3/4 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
12 tablespoons (1 1/2 sticks or 170 grams) unsalted butter, at room temperature
1 cup (200 grams) granulated sugar
1/2 cup (100 grams) brown sugar
1 large egg
2 tablespoons toasted sesame oil
1 tablespoon water
1 1/2 teaspoons pure vanilla extract
3 ounces (85 grams) bittersweet or semisweet chocolate, chopped into bite-size pieces (averaging 1/2-inch with some smaller and some larger, optional)
Black and white sesame seeds, for rolling

Reprinted from 100 Cookies by Sarah Kieffer with permission by Chronicle Books, 2020. —sarah kieffer | the vanilla bean blog
